What are LAB-GROWN Diamonds?

Lab-grown diamonds are real diamonds, created by science with the same brilliance, hardness, and chemical composition as mined diamonds.

The only difference is their origin: instead of forming deep within the earth over millions of years, they are grown in a laboratory in just a matter of weeks.

Are Lab-grown Diamonds Real?


Yes. Both natural and lab-grown diamonds are made of pure carbon in a cubic crystalline structure, making them optically and chemically identical. The sparkle, durability, and elegance you see in a lab-grown diamond are indistinguishable from one formed beneath the earth’s surface.

Lab-grown diamonds are now becoming a popular alternative for many people, since they can have the same beauty and properties as a mined diamond and are often more affordable.

How are Lab-grown Diamonds Made?

Each diamond begins with a tiny “seed” of carbon. Using advanced technology, the seed is placed into a high-tech chamber—either a plasma reactor (CVD) or a high-pressure, high-temperature press (HPHT). Under carefully controlled conditions of heat, pressure, and carbon supply, the diamond grows layer by layer until it becomes a unique, fully formed stone.

This process mirrors nature, only faster and cleaner.

HPHT Stands for High Pressure High Temperature

This method mimics the conditions under which diamonds naturally form.
Large mechanical presses are used to apply extreme pressure and high temperature to carbon in the presence of a diamond seed.
The seeds act as a template for a lattice of carbon to a grow layer by layer over the course of a few days.

How Long Does It Take to Grow a Diamond?

In nature, it takes millions of years for diamonds to form. In a lab, we can grow a one carat stone in about two weeks.

How Do You Make Colored Lab-grown Diamonds?

One of the great advantages of lab-grown diamonds is that they can be made in an array of colors that are very rare when found in nature.
This is achieved by making changes in the gas mix added to the CVD reactor combined with treatments to these stones applied at the end of the synthesis process.

Lab-grown Diamonds vs. Moissanite

Although Moissanite and diamond simulants may look similar at first glance, they are fundamentally different. Moissanite is a separate gemstone, softer and lower in brilliance, while cubic zirconia is an imitation with no relation to diamonds.

Lab-grown diamonds, by contrast, are true diamonds in every sense—identical in hardness, clarity, and fire to their natural counterparts.

Lab-grown Diamonds vs. Cubic Zirconia

Cubic zirconia was created to be a less expensive alternative to diamonds. It’s chemically completely different, not as hard and lacks the same sparkle. It’s also not considered a gemstone because it can’t be found in nature. It’s made from powdered zirconium and zirconium dioxide, melted together and formed into a stone.

How are Lab-grown Diamonds Graded?

Like mined diamonds, lab-grown diamonds are evaluated according to the 4Cs: Cut, Color, Clarity, and Carat weight. Leading institutions such as the GIA and IGI provide grading reports for lab-grown diamonds, noting their origin with full transparency.
